Write the effects of ozone depletion.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

(i) Increase the incidence of cataract, throat and lung irritation and aggravation of asthma or emphysema, skin cancer and diminishing the functioning of immune system in human beings.
(ii) Juvenile mortality of animals.
(iii) Increased incidence of mutations.
(iv) In plants, photosynthetic chemicals will be affected and therefore photosynthesis will be inhibited. Decreased photosynthesis will result in increased atmospheric `CO_(2)` resulting in global warming and also shortage of food leading to food crisis.
(v) Increase in temperature changes the climate and rainfall pattern which may result in flood/drought, sea water rise, imbalance in ecosystems affecting flora and fauna.
